/// <summary> /// 注销 /// </summary> public override BasicResponse Logout(LoginOutRequest loginrequest) { BasicResponse Result = new BasicResponse(); base.Logout(loginrequest); return(Result); }
/// <summary> /// 登出操作 /// </summary> public virtual BasicResponse Logout(LoginOutRequest loginrequest) { BasicResponse Result = new BasicResponse(); try { //ServerContext.Current.RemoveContext(); Basic.Framework.Data.PlatRuntime.Items.Remove(loginrequest.UserName); } catch (Exception ex) { //Log.WriteError(ex); LogHelper.Error("Logout:" + "错误:\n" + ex.Message + ex.StackTrace); throw ex; } return(Result); }
public BasicResponse Logout(LoginOutRequest loginrequest) { return(_loginService.Logout(loginrequest)); }
/// <summary> /// 注销 /// </summary> public BasicResponse Logout(LoginOutRequest loginrequest) { var responseStr = HttpClientHelper.Post(Webapi + "/v1/Login/Logout?token=" + Token, JSONHelper.ToJSONString(loginrequest)); return(JSONHelper.ParseJSONString <BasicResponse>(responseStr)); }